- Samantha Shattuck, National Environmental Justice Advisory Council’s (NEJAC) Youth Perspectives on Climate Justice Workgroup
- Mustafa Ali, Senior Advisor to EPA Administrator Gina McCarthy
The title of the talk is "Data-Driven Research for Environmental Justice: How Universities Can Help Move Vulnerable Communities from Surviving to Thriving" and it will be held in the Bill Moore Student Success Center.
